Onboarding: Fieldnote Offline Mode

The Fieldnote survey app caches forms locally when crews lose signal in the Tarnbrook valleys. Sync happens automatically on reconnect; conflicts favor the device copy unless the server record is newer by more than an hour. Contractors should test offline mode before each deployment using the sandbox profile. To unlock the encrypted local cache during testing, enter the recovery passphrase shown below.

vault phrase of kaduf-baweg = norael-julox-raleth-wenok-eliir-ulamir-ulair-norwyn-rusion

Heads up, facilities crew: the roof-terrace door at Quillstone House is jamming again, usually when it's damp out. Until the hinge gets replaced, visitors wanting terrace access should be walked up by a staff member rather than sent alone — nobody wants a guest stuck up there. Give the door a firm shoulder push after releasing the latch. If it still won't budge, use the override keypad with the code below.

badge for fafof-yajef: bdg-JTFOG-95442

## Onboarding: Turnwell Counter Service

For the weekly eng sync: Turnwell counts turnstile events at Harrowfield Arena and publishes gate totals every ten seconds. New joiners get read access by default. Writes to the calibration table require the sealed config store, which locks after any unclean shutdown — this bit us twice last quarter, so know the procedure. Unsealing is a one-command operation from the gate-side console and should be demoed at each new hire's first sync. The command prompts for the recovery passphrase below.

recovery phrase for bajog-kahif: wenael-ulawyn

Phase one targets existing Wrenfold Navigator customers in the Dunmarsh region, followed by a general release six weeks later. Enablement sessions run weekly from next Monday; demo environments are live now. Pricing sits between Navigator and the enterprise tier, with launch discounts capped at 12%. Please confirm territory coverage and pipeline readiness before the leadership review. The strategic context for timing and positioning is noted below.

board note of kafof-yahag: Druaelox Foods plans to raise the Holwyn list price by 35 percent in July.